Each review score is between 1-10. To get the overall score that you see, we add up all the review scores we’ve received and divide that total by the number of review scores we’ve received. We are currently testing a weighted review system in Malta, Iceland, Australia, Greece, Brazil and North Carolina. For properties in these regions, the more recent the review, the bigger the impact on the total review score calculation. In addition, guests can give separate ‘subscores’ in crucial areas, such as location, cleanliness, staff, comfort, facilities, value for money and free Wi-Fi. Note that guests submit their subscores and their overall scores independently, so there’s no direct link between them.

The hotel was exactly what we hoped for. It was traditional in style, had a range of bath options and looked fantastic. The room had plenty of space for two people and was stylish and warm. It was comfortable and the staff were very helpful and attentive but not at all intrusive. Our lack of Japanese was no issue for them or us. It was an easy walk to the Yadanaka train station and bus stop to the snow monkey park. The dinners and breakfasts were amazing.
